推荐开源项目:Certificate Transparency网站

推荐开源项目:Certificate Transparency网站

certificate-transparency-community-siteCertificate Transparency Community Website项目地址:https://gitcode.com/gh_mirrors/ce/certificate-transparency-community-site

在追求网络安全的浩瀚海洋中,Certificate Transparency(证书透明度)是一个至关重要的概念。今天,我们要向您推荐一个基于Hugo构建的静态站点——Certificate Transparency网站,它不仅致力于提升证书的透明度,也为开发者和安全研究者提供了一个宝贵的信息平台。

项目介绍

本项目利用高效且灵活的静态站点生成器Hugo,并辅以SCSS进行样式编排,构建了一个简洁而功能强大的在线资源库。通过它,用户可以访问到关于证书透明度的最新信息、教程、社区活动以及相关的数据统计,所有这些都旨在增强互联网的安全性。

技术分析

技术栈

  • Hugo: 作为基础框架,其高速构建能力和对Markdown的友好支持使维护变得轻而易举。
  • SCSS: 提供了更高级的CSS编写方式,便于代码的组织和维护。
  • npm: 引入JavaScript依赖管理,确保PostCSS等工具顺利运行,为现代化前端处理保驾护航。

自动化与部署

借助GitHub Actions,项目实现了自动化部署至GitHub Pages的功能,每一次提交至master分支都会触发自动构建和部署流程,保障网站内容实时更新。这一过程无需人工干预,极大地简化了运维工作。

应用场景

  • 安全研究员: 可监控最新的证书透明度报告,跟踪行业动态。
  • Web开发者: 学习如何实施证书透明度要求,确保网站符合安全标准。
  • 教育机构: 作为教学资源,帮助学生理解互联网安全中的关键概念。
  • 企业IT管理者: 跟踪证书颁发机构的行为,做出更明智的选择。

项目特点

  • 快速响应式设计: 确保用户无论在何种设备上都能轻松访问。
  • 动态数据集成: 通过JSON文件轻松管理数据,如证书计数、监测列表等,保持信息的即时性和准确性。
  • 贡献友好的结构: 明确的文档和头文件配置指南让社区成员能够轻松添加新内容。
  • 自动化运维: 高效的自动化部署机制减少了手工操作,保证了项目的持续性和稳定性。
  • 开源精神: 采用Apache 2.0许可,鼓励广泛的合作与创新。

在这个注重网络安全的时代,Certificate Transparency网站以其独特的技术和内容价值,成为每个关注数字安全的个人或团队不可或缺的工具。立即加入这个开放的社区,探索、学习并贡献您的力量,共同推进网络世界的透明与安全。

certificate-transparency-community-siteCertificate Transparency Community Website项目地址:https://gitcode.com/gh_mirrors/ce/certificate-transparency-community-site

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

皮泉绮

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值